On September 24, 2026, at 9:00 AM, the final seminar of the “BioPhoT” project “White Laser Endoscopy System (ENDOLASE)” will take place..

Within the project, a new endoscopy system has been developed that combines RGB white laser illumination with three-wavelength spectral imaging. The developed technology makes it possible to acquire three spectral images from a standard color camera, which provide information on different light penetration depths in the mucosa.

During the project, the TRL4 prototype was improved by reducing its dependence on a specific endoscope model, and the system's performance was validated in two partner clinics. As a result of the project, TRL5 was achieved, and a patent application regarding the simultaneous use of white light and narrow-band imaging (NBI) was filed and approved.

At the seminar, project managers Jānis Spīgulis and Uldis Rubīns will present the work done during the project, the developed technology, and the achieved results.
